Top picks near the anchor
When you are ready to venture beyond La Habichuela Sunset, the immediate area offers a range of options. For a quick, casual meal, Loncheria El Pocito serves some of the city's most respected cochinita pibil tacos from a small, no-frills counter. If you are looking for a more substantial sit-down experience with a focus on fresh seafood, El Pescador is a long-standing institution where the daily catch determines the menu.
For those seeking a lively evening, Cuncun Bar provides a consistent beat with live music and a dance floor that fills up quickly after 10 PM. If you prefer a quieter drink, the rooftop bar at The Live Aqua Urban Resort offers well-made cocktails and city views without the thumping bass.
And for a change of pace entirely, the Mercado 28 is a sprawling flea market where you can haggle for souvenirs, from hammocks to silver jewelry, and sample street food from various vendors. Each of these spots provides a distinct slice of Cancun life, easily accessible from La Habichuela Sunset.
Getting there from the anchor
From La Habichuela Sunset, you are in the heart of the Hotel Zone, but not everything is walkable. Most attractions mentioned, like the Interactive Aquarium CancĂșn or the Ferris Wheel Cancun, are a short taxi ride away, typically 5-10 minutes depending on traffic. The Columbus Romantic Dinner Cancun also departs from a nearby marina.
Expect to pay around 100-200 pesos for these short rides. Walking along the main boulevard can be hot and noisy, with limited pedestrian infrastructure in some stretches, so a taxi or ride-share is often the most comfortable and efficient option, especially for evening activities after enjoying La Habichuela Sunset.
Local colour
Many visitors don't realize that the lagoon side of the Hotel Zone offers a completely different feel from the oceanfront. While the ocean is about waves and white sand, the lagoon provides calm waters, mangrove channels, and spectacular sunsets that La Habichuela Sunset capitalizes on.
It's also where you'll find more local boat traffic and a quieter ambiance away from the resort crowds. Look out for pelicans diving for fish, particularly in the late afternoon. This is where the city's natural rhythm feels a bit more accessible, even amidst the tourist infrastructure.

Local knowledge
Lagoon vs. Ocean Side
The Hotel Zone is a strip. La Habichuela Sunset is on the lagoon side, which means calmer waters and different views. Don't expect ocean breezes here, but rather a more serene, reflective water surface.
Taxi Fares
Taxi fares in the Hotel Zone are generally fixed by zone, not meter. Always confirm the price with the driver before getting in to avoid surprises, especially for short hops from La Habichuela Sunset.
Evening Dress Codes
While La Habichuela Sunset is upscale, many nearby attractions are casual. You can transition from a nice dinner to a more relaxed activity without needing a full wardrobe change, but check specific venue requirements.
Tips before you go
Book evening tours in advance.
Popular options like the Columbus Romantic Dinner Cancun often sell out, especially on weekends.
Carry small bills for taxis.
Drivers may not have change for large denominations, especially for short rides from La Habichuela Sunset.
Consider bug spray for evening lagoon activities.
Mosquitoes can be present near the water, particularly at dusk, if you're outside a restaurant like La Habichuela Sunset.
Verify operating hours.
Attraction hours can change seasonally, so confirm before you go to avoid disappointment after your meal at La Habichuela Sunset.
